> Sundiver is a bit of a style anomaly in the Uplift series,
> the only mystery novel set in the Uplift universe.  Now that
> I say that, I'm beginning to see some possible Larry Niven
> influences in that novel.  Also, as an early Brin novel, you
> can see some of where his current writing style came from.
>
It's a decent mystery novel, but it's probably near the bottom of his books
for me.  When the subject of books to reada comes up outside Brin-L, I
usually suggest SR and TUW as the first ones to read, then to go back to
Sundiver as a sort of prequel.

What's interesting, and something we talked about briefly, is that he's
returned to the mystery novel, in a way, with Kiln People.
